How do you find the median?
Basile [38]

#1) Arrange the numbers from least to greatest.

#2) If there is a odd amount of numbers the middle number is your answer.

but if there is a even amount of numbers, take those two middle numbers, add them, then divide them by two. Then you got your answer.
